电脑编程中的文件名保存规则279


在电脑编程中,文件名是识别和访问文件的重要元素。不同的编程语言和操作系统对文件名保存有特定的规则和限制,以确保文件系统的有序性和兼容性。

文件名组成

一个文件名通常由以下部分组成:* 名称:主体部分,标识文件的内容或用途。通常由字母、数字、下划线组成。
* 拓展名:后缀部分,指示文件类型。通常由特定的字符组合表示,例如 `.txt` 表示文本文件,`.exe` 表示可执行文件。

文件名规则

不同的操作系统和编程语言对文件名有不同的规则,但通常包含以下通用原则:* 长度限制:文件名长度通常有限制,例如 Windows 中的最大长度为 260 个字符。
* 字符集:文件名通常仅支持特定字符集,例如 ASCII 或 Unicode。一些系统可能不允许使用特殊字符,如空格或标点符号。
* 区分大小写:在某些系统中,文件名区分大小写,这意味着 "" 和 "" 被视为不同的文件。
* 保留字符:某些字符被保留用于特定用途,例如 "/" 或 " 用于文件路径分隔符。这些字符通常不能用在文件名中。

特定编程语言和操作系统的规则

除了通用规则外,特定的编程语言和操作系统对文件名还有一些独有的规则:

Python


* 允许使用字母、数字、下划线和点。
* 不区分大小写。
* 不允许使用特殊字符或空格。

Java


* 允许使用字母、数字、下划线、美元符号和点。
* 区分大小写。
* 不允许使用特殊字符或空格。

Windows


* 允许使用字母、数字、下划线、连字符和点。
* 区分大小写。
* 保留字符为 "/", ", ":", "*", "?", ""。

Linux


* 允许使用字母、数字、下划线、连字符和点。
* 区分大小写。
* 没有保留字符。

最佳实践

为了确保文件名的可读性、组织性和实用性,建议遵循以下最佳实践:* 使用描述性名称:选择能清楚描述文件内容或用途的名称。
* 使用一致的拓展名:为特定文件类型使用公认的拓展名。
* 避免使用特殊字符:除非有必要,否则避免使用特殊字符或空格,以提高兼容性。
* 保持简洁:尽可能使用简洁的文件名,但确保足以识别和区分文件。
* 遵循约定:在团队或项目中,遵守一致的文件名命名约定,以提高组织性和协作效率。

在电脑编程中,遵循文件名的保存规则至关重要。这些规则确保了文件系统的一致性和兼容性,并有助于组织和管理文件。通过了解特定编程语言和操作系统的规则以及遵循最佳实践,程序员可以创建清晰、易用且高效的文件名。

2024-12-25


上一篇:计算机编程学什么?选择热门编程语言指南

下一篇:人人都能学好电脑编程